* {-moz-box-sizing: border-box;   box-sizing: border-box; }

BODY {color: #9C5F0E;  font-size: 9pt;  font-weight: 400; font-family: Arial, sans-serif;  line-height: +150%; height: 100%; width: 100%; margin: 0px; padding: 0px; scrollbar-arrow-color: #000000;                 scrollbar-shadow-color: #000000;                 scrollbar-face-color: #FEECD9;                 scrollbar-highlight-color: #000000;                 scrollbar-3dlight-color: #FFFFFF;                 scrollbar-darkshadow-color: #FFFFFF;                 scrollbar-track-color: #FFFFFF; }

.pozadi_index {       background-color: #FEECD9;    background-image: url(img/poz.gif);    background-repeat: repeat-y; }

.bila {background-color: #FFFFFF;  }

img {border: 0; }
h1 {font-weight: bold; font-size: 12px;}
.akta {text-align: center; }

.main {margin: 0; padding: 0; height: 100%; width: 950px; }
.hlavicka {margin-bottom: 0px; width: 100%; height: 93px; }

.hlavicka2 {margin-left: 452px; width: 500px; height: 20px; text-align: right; position: absolute; background-image: url(img/nadpis3.gif); background-repeat: no-repeat; background-position: right; }

.ari10akce {COLOR: #6D6755;  font-size: 9pt;  font-weight: 400; font-family: Arial, sans-serif;  line-height: +150%; }

.left {float: left; width: 100px; height: 250px; position: absolute; margin-left: 70px; margin-top: 20px; }

.right {margin-top: 50px; float: right; width: 151px; height: 250px; }

.middle {margin-left: 200px; margin-right: 151px; margin-top: 50px; position: relative; height: 500px; background-image: url(img/akce02a.jpg); background-repeat: no-repeat; background-position: 400px 400px; }

.paticka {clear: both; margin-top: 0px; width: 100%; background-color: #b9b9b9; }

.ari10 {            color: #9C5F0E;  font-size: 9pt;  font-weight: 400; font-family: Arial, sans-serif;  line-height: +150%; }

.ari10_cenik {            color: #9C5F0E;  font-size: 9pt;  font-weight: 400; font-family: Arial, sans-serif;  line-height: +150%; height: 25px; width: 25px; }

.ari10b {color: #9C5F0E; font-weight: 800; font-family: Arial, sans-serif; line-height: 150%; font-size: 9pt; }

.homepage_1_main {   width: 550px; }

.homepage_1 {           margin-left: 46px;    width: 237px;    height: 286px;    float: left;    position: absolute; }

.homepage_1_1 {               width: 138px;        margin-left: 300px;        position: absolute; }

.ari10akce {           color: #6D6755;     font-size: 9pt;     font-weight: 400;    font-family: Arial, sans-serif;     line-height: +150%; }

.ari10akceB {       color: #6D6755;        font-size: 9pt;        font-weight: 800;        font-family: Arial, sans-serif;        line-height: +150%;        width: 470px;        margin-left: 47px;        margin-top: 320px;        position: absolute;        left: -1px;        top: 1px; }

.pf {           margin-left: 101px;    margin-top: -8px;    position: absolute; }

.sluzby {           margin-left: 101px;        margin-top: -8px;        position: absolute; }

.sluzby_linky {           margin-top: 13px;    width: 628px;    height: 23px;    border-top-style: solid;               border-bottom-style: solid;        border-top-color: #9C5F0E;        border-bottom-color: #9C5F0E;          border-top-width: 1px;        border-bottom-width: 1px; }

.sluzby_prava {   width: 200px;    position: absolute;    margin-left: 430px;    margin-top: -5px; }

.sluzby_prava_1 {   width: 200px;    position: absolute;    margin-left: 462px;    margin-top: -5px; }

.sluzby_ari10 {           color: #9C5F0E;     font-size: 9pt;    font-weight: 400;    font-family: Arial, sans-serif;     line-height: +150%; }

.vpf {           margin-left: 101px;        margin-top: 50px;    position: absolute; }

.vpf_main {           float: left; }

.vpf_leva {   width: 320px;    text-align: center;    float: left; }

.vpf_prava {           width: 270px;    text-align: center;    margin: 0 0 0 321px; }

.vpf_spodek {   width: 620px;            text-align: center;          }

div.vpf_leva p {           margin: 20px 0 5px 0; }

div.vpf_prava p {           margin: 20px 0 5px 0; }

div.vpf_spodek p {           margin: 20px 0 5px 0; }

.margin_left95 {           margin: 0 0 0 80px; }

.margin_top21 {           margin-top: -21px;        width: 650px; }

.margin_left95 td {           text-align: center; }

.bold {           font-weight: bold;     }

.sluzby_linky_menu {       font-size: 9pt;        width: 650px;        height: 15px;        margin-top: -40px;        margin-left: 1px;        font-weight: bold;        line-height: 150%;        font-family: Verdana, Arial, Helvetica, sans-serif; }

.sluzby_linky_menu:link {            color: #9C5F0E; text-decoration: none; font-size: 9pt; font-weight: bold; line-height: +150%; }

.sluzby_linky_menu:visited {            color: #9C5F0E; text-decoration: none; font-size: 9pt;  font-weight: bold; line-height: +150%; }

.sluzby_linky_menu:hover {            color: #BA8A4B; text-decoration: underline;  font-size: 9pt;   font-weight: bold; line-height: +150%; }

.bbb {            color: #9C5F0E; text-decoration: none; font-size: 9pt;  }

.bbb:link {            color: #9C5F0E; text-decoration: none; font-size: 9pt;   }

.bbb:visited {            color: #9C5F0E; text-decoration: none; font-size: 9pt;  }

.bbb:hover {            color: #BA8A4B; text-decoration: underline;  font-size: 9pt;   }

.border0 {              border: 0px; }

.aram img {            border-top:    #E8DACB 1px solid;  border-left:   #E8DACB 1px solid; border-right:  #E8DACB 1px solid; border-bottom: #E8DACB 1px solid; border-style: none; }

.aram:link img {            border-top:    #E8DACB 1px solid;  border-left:   #E8DACB 1px solid; border-right:  #E8DACB 1px solid; border-bottom: #E8DACB 1px solid; }

.aram:visited img {            border-top:    #E8DACB 1px solid;  border-left:   #E8DACB 1px solid; border-right:  #E8DACB 1px solid; border-bottom: #E8DACB 1px solid; }

.aram:hover img {            border-top:    #D4A67C 1px solid;  border-left:   #D4A67C 1px solid; border-right:  #D4A67C 1px solid; border-bottom: #D4A67C 1px solid; }

.underline {            border-bottom: #9C5F0E 1px solid; background-color: #FFFFFF;   height: 30px; }

.bleft {            border-left: #9C5F0E 1px solid; background-color: #FFFFFF; }

.bleft_cenik1 {            border-left: #9C5F0E 1px solid; background-color: #FEECD9; }

.brdrall {            border-bottom: #9C5F0E 1px solid; border-top: #9C5F0E 1px solid;  border-left: #9C5F0E 1px solid; border-right: #9C5F0E 1px solid;  }

div.tabulka td {    text-align: center;       font-size: 13px;  }

div.tabulka_2 td {           width: 190px; }

.text_align_center {           text-align: center; }

.carka_1 {           width: 250px;    height: 25px;        border-bottom-style: solid;        border-bottom-color: #9C5F0E;          border-bottom-width: 1px;    padding: 0 0 0 15px; }

.carka_1_bold {           font-weight: bold;            width: 250px;    height: 25px;        border-bottom-style: solid;        border-bottom-color: #9C5F0E;          border-bottom-width: 1px;    padding: 0 0 0 15px; }

.pas_leva {           float: left;    margin: 40px 0 0 20px;    background-color: #00FF00; }
